Tips for Buying Pharmacies and Drug Stores In Lackawanna County, PA

Conduct Thorough Due Diligence

Before making any commitment, it’s crucial to conduct comprehensive due diligence on the pharmacy or drug store you are considering. Evaluate the store’s financial records, prescription volume, payer mix (private insurance, Medicare, Medicaid), and any outstanding legal or licensing issues. Verify the accuracy of inventory, accounts receivable, and relationships with suppliers. In Lackawanna County, competition and regulatory compliance are vital factors—be sure to consult with local healthcare attorneys and accountants experienced in pharmacy acquisitions.

Assess Location, Demographics, and Community Needs

The success of a pharmacy is heavily influenced by its location and the specific needs of the surrounding community. Analyze the store’s proximity to hospitals, clinics, long-term care facilities, and residential neighborhoods. Study demographic trends—such as age distribution and insurance coverage—within Lackawanna County to ensure there is sufficient demand. Identifying gaps in current services, like compounding, delivery, or vaccination, can help you position your new acquisition for growth and community relevance.

Understand Regulatory Requirements and Licensing

Operating a pharmacy in Pennsylvania, and specifically in Lackawanna County, involves meeting detailed regulatory requirements. Confirm that the business holds all necessary state and federal licenses, including those from the Pennsylvania State Board of Pharmacy and the DEA. Pay close attention to the process for transferring pharmacy licenses, updating controlled substance registrations, and adhering to state-specific rules for prescription drug monitoring and reporting. Early identification of compliance risks or deficiencies can prevent costly delays and help your new pharmacy start off on the right foot.
